dws 1A temporary water shut-off is scheduled for Saturday between 8 a.m. and 12 p.m.

The water outage will take place along Hualalai Road through the Ali’i Veterinary Hospital in North Kona. It will include the Department of Veteran Affairs, Office of Dr. Frank Ferren, Innovations Public Charter School, and Kona Hillcrest subdivision.

According to officials from the Department of Water Supply, the disruption in service is necessary to make a waterline connection for Innovations Public Charter School.

One water service resumes, customers may noticed turbid and/or discolored water, as well as air trapped in the plumbing. Service should return to normal with water use.

Customers affected by the shut-off should take precautions to protect property that is dependent on water supply or pressure. In addition, customers should prepare for their drinking needs by storing water.
